It is never too late to begin a program to slow down and prevent the aging process. In a perfect world this should begin in our mid twenties.  The skin is the largest organ of our body and is the primary indicator of age.  It is the only organ chronically exposed to the environment and on public display. This means the skin is a reflection of your general health, lifestyle, and age.

The primary preventable cause of aging is exposure to the sun's ultraviolet rays. Photo-aging is characterized by rough skin texture, dilated pores, blotchy skin color, brown spots, fine lines and wrinkles.  Although other factors can contribute to aging skin, such as smoking and environmental pollutants, ultraviolet radiation is recognized as the single most important factor.

The ubiquitous nature of sun's ultraviolet radiation requires the use of sunscreen agents to prevent photo-aging skin.
